Transaction 50578b62398b65ae25719d7355f1e996418e6d7da51adede5dbf35a8655e0830
1 Input
1 Output
-
50578b62398b65ae25719d7355f1e996418e6d7da51adede5dbf35a8655e0830:0
- value
- 40845552
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 eb995eaf5b2cb54e5d8780bc4b6449bc8a0ab7cd O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NUjXQVdhY2hkj7wvJ3WmJw5QHPZiMibZ5